Energy efficiency

Double-glazed windows can improve the energy efficiency of your home. They can cut down on your energy costs by slowing the transfer of heat to and from your home. You won't be using your air conditioning and heating system as much. You will reduce your gas and electricity bills.

A double-glazed window comprises two panes of glass which are separated by an air gap and filled with an insulating gas like Krypton or Argon. This type of insulation makes windows more energy efficient than single-pane windows. The type of glass you use in double-glazed windows can also impact its energy efficiency. There are many kinds of low-emissivity glass that have different levels of visible light transmission (VLT). The VLT is measured at a 0deg angle of incidence and reflects the sun's long-wave infrared heat. The lower the VLT, the less solar heat gain your windows be able to absorb.

The U value of double-glazed windows which determines the ease at the window's ability to conduct heat, is another factor that determines their thermal efficiency. The lower the U-value, better insulating properties the window provides. Double-glazed windows that have a lower U value are more efficient in keeping heat inside during the colder months and out during warmer months.

Security

Double glazing is far more resistant to break than single glass panes and can resist the force of a brick being thrown at them. The space that is insulated between the panes makes it impossible for thieves to enter your home through windows. Because the gaps are tiny, you can still enjoy plenty of sunlight.

Double glazed windows are an excellent choice for older homes as they can help reduce condensation problems. Condensation occurs when air inside a home meets the cold glass of a window, creating dampness that gives carpets and furniture a musty odour and encourage mildew spores to grow. Double glazing means that the warm air can never meet with the cold glass, and condensation isn't a possibility.

There are limitations regarding the type and size of double glazing that can be put in in older houses for instance, those listed as buildings. However, secondary double glazing can improve the efficiency of your home. This is a pane of glass installed over existing windows and doesn't require any planning permission. Noise reduction

Double glazing is an ideal solution when you wish to live in a peaceful, comfortable home and not be distracted by the sound of your neighbors and traffic outside. A window with a single pane of glass allows in a lot however a double-glazed unit, called an IGU, has a second layer of glass and an air gap that reduces the transmission of sound. These features allow it to achieve an STC rating of between 28 and 32, which makes double-glazed windows near me the perfect option for homes located in areas with a lot of noise.

UV protection

Double glazing is a popular and cost-effective improvement for homes of all kinds. They can reduce your energy costs, provide more peaceful and comfortable home, and may even increase the value of your home. Not all double-glazed windows are identical. The type of glass used and the size of the gap between the panes of glass and the quantity of gas or vacuum in the gaps all affect the performance and price of the window.
